Conductivity studies on aqueous solutions of stereoisomers of tartaric acids and tartrates. Part III. Acidic tartrates

Abstract

Conductivity measurements on aqueous solutions of sodium hydrogen tartrate and potassium hydrogen tartrate were performed in the temperature range 5-35 degrees C. By including the dissociation equilibria, the experimental conductivities of the acidic salts can be well described using equivalent limiting conductivities of the bitartrate anion lambda(infinity)(HTar(-)) and the tartrate anion lambda(infinity) (1/2 Tar(2-)) when applying the Quint and Viallard equations for unsymmetrical electrolytes.
